Aggrieved consumers can seek redress through various avenues, including direct communication with the business to resolve their issues, filing complaints with consumer protection agencies, or pursuing mediation and arbitration. If these methods fail, they may consider legal action by filing a lawsuit for damages. Additionally, some consumers may be eligible for refunds, replacements, or repairs under warranty or consumer protection laws. Seeking assistance from advocacy groups can also provide guidance and support in the redress process.
